We Don’t Have Photos Together

English, Hindi | India Fiction Feature | 145 mins Awaiting World Premiere

Satya (29) is a filmmaker, struggling to make his first feature film. The only peace in his life is the phone conversations with Urmilla (32), a schoolteacher. But the days we follow them, they fight often. After such quarrels, silence plays a major role in their conversations. Amidst one such passage of silence, Satya gets an idea for his script, It is about four couples, their quarrels and their personal lives. The story he narrates is not so different from their own lives. As his writing progresses, we witness their personal lives in his story and vice versa. As time passes, Satya is afraid of the truth he would have to face if he makes the film. He has begun to find joy in this mundanity. Life has become a routine in waiting. With each passing day, it becomes difficult for him to find a balance between the heaviness of waiting and the calmness of mundanity.
